For my card today, I decided to create a sky view, with tree branches. I told you it was versatile!
First I started out by masking off some clouds. I used the coordinating Tree Builder punch for the cloud shape and sponge daubed Soft Sky ink all around them. I love this technique! I added in two branches: Soft Suede ink on Soft Suede cardstock and teardrop leafs of Pear Pizzazz and Old Olive cardstock.
The stamp set comes with a cute little birdie and I thought this mama bird needed a nest, so voila! Do you like my robin eggs? I created them with the punch as well, i just trimmed the tear drop and added in some speckles with my pool party marker on to the Pool Party cardstock. The nest is created with the 1-1/4" Burlap Ribbon. All I did was frayed and frazzled it a whole lot and then tied it up into a little bunch. So Cute!
To finish my card off and to make my card and greeting work together, I repeatedly stamped the cloud image in Pool Party ink onto Pool Party cardstock.
